**Building Your Own DIY Drone in Latvia: A Beginner's Guide**

drones have become increasingly popular in recent years, with hobbyists and professionals alike using them for various purposes. If you're interested in drones and live in Latvia, why not try building your own DIY Drone? Not only is it a fun and rewarding project, but it also allows you to customize your drone to suit your specific needs and preferences. ### Why Build Your Own Drone? Building your own drone has several advantages over buying a pre-built one. First and foremost, it can be a cost-effective option, as you can choose the components based on your budget. Additionally, building a drone from scratch gives you a better understanding of how drones work, which can be helpful for troubleshooting and future upgrades. Consider creating a project plan for your drone build, including a list of components you'll need, a budget, and a timeline for completion. ### Choosing the Right Components One of the most critical steps in building a drone is selecting the right components. Key components include the frame, motors, propellers, flight controller, battery, and transmitter/receiver. Make sure to research each component carefully to ensure compatibility and optimal performance.
